<br>[Jatropha Curcas](https://www.intelligentinvestor.com.au/shares/asx-mbt/mission-newenergy-limited/share-price) is a non edible plant that grows in the arid areas. The plant grows extremely quickly and it can yield seeds for about 50 years. The oil got from its seeds can be utilized as a [biofuel](https://stocktwits.com/symbol/MNEL). This can be combined with petroleum diesel. Previously it has been used two times with algae combination to sustain test flight of commercial airline companies.<br>
<br>Another positive approach of jatorpha seeds is that they have 37% oil material and they can be burned as a fuel without improving them. It is likewise used for medical purpose. Supporters of jatropha [biodiesel](https://www.google.com/search?kgmid=/m/0cqd_rb) say that the flames of jatropha oil are smoke free and they are effectively tested for simple diesel engines.<br>

<br>Jatropha has one primary disadvantage. The seeds and leaves of [jatropha](https://www.businessnews.com.au/Company/Mission-NewEnergy) are toxic to humans and animals. This made the Australian federal government to ban the plant in 2006. The government declared the plant as intrusive species, and too risky for western Australian farming and the environment here (DAFWQ 2006).<br>
